The correlation between historical prices or returns on Information Services and High Liner is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on High Liner Foods are associated (or correlated) with Information Services.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Information Services has no effect on the direction of High Liner i.e., High Liner and Information Services go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with High Liner and Information Services

The main advantage of trading using opposite High Liner and Information Services posit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if High Liner position performs unexpectedly, Information Services can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Information Services will offset losses from the drop in Information Services' long position.
The idea behind High Liner Foods and Information Services p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
